Five things from the Bundesliga

Published

on

Bayern Munich rumbled towards an eighth straight Bundesliga title on Saturday after their comfortable win at Bayer Leverkusen, while players throughout the league renewed support for the Black Lives Matters protests sparked by the death of George Floyd.

AFP Sport looks at five key things from Saturday’s action:

Bayern unstoppable?

You have to go back to before Christmas to find a match which Bayern lost, and their stroll at Leverkusen took Hansi Flick’s side to 11 straight wins in all competitions and kept them seven points clear with just four matches remaining.

A goal down after 10 minutes against a team that beat them at the Allianz Arena in November, Bayern responded with two quick goals just before half-time to establish a stranglehold on the match after Kingsley Coman’s equaliser.

From that point Bayern were calm and composed as they saw out a ninth league win in a row that allows to put one hand on the Bundesliga trophy.

However bookings for both Thomas Mueller and Robert Lewandowski — who scored his 30th league goal of the season — mean that they will miss next week’s clash with Champions League-chasing Borussia Moenchengladbach, where a win will as good as seal the title.

Floyd tributes continue

Pierre Kunde Malong is one of many Bundesliga players to take a knee in support of the Black Lives Matter protests. PHOTO: POOL/AFP / Alexander HASSENSTEIN

Borussia Dortmund and Hertha Berlin players were the latest to show their support for demonstrations across the USA and George Floyd, a black American who died in Minneapolis last month while being arrested by police officers, by taking a collective knee around the Signal Iduna Park centre circle before their match.

They had been preceded by Mainz’s Cameroonian midfielder Pierre Kunde Malong, who sunk to one knee after scoring in Mainz’s 2-0 win at Eintracht Frankfurt, emulating similar gestures from last weekend.

Both Dortmund and Bayern Munich wore T-shirts showing solidarity with the protests, with Bayern players warming up in tops bearing both the Black Lives Matter hashtag and the slogan of the club’s official “Reds Against Racism” campaign.

Werner shows his worth

Timo Werner is reportedly set to move to Chelsea next season. PHOTO: POOL/AFP / HANNIBAL HANSCHKE

Timo Werner showed why Chelsea are reportedly set to spend 50 million euros (£44.5 million) on bringing him to the Premier League, setting up Patrik Schick to take the lead and playing with the verve that has attracted the attention of Europe’s biggest clubs.

The Germany forward has scored 31 times in all competitions for Leipzig this season and prestigious magazine Kicker reports that Chelsea will pay less than the Werner’s 55 million-euro release clause to bring the 24-year-old to the Premier League.

Leipzig sporting director Oliver Mintzlaff said that no deal had yet been done for Werner, although he made it clear that Werner would be leaving come the end of the season.

“We are sure that we will find a solution with his new club which allows us to end the Bundesliga season with Timo,” said Mintzlaff.

‘Huge talent’ Wirtz breaks through

Florian Wirtz is the latest young gun to appear at Bayer Leverkusen after Kai Havertz. PHOTO: POOL/AFP / Stuart FRANKLIN

A new young star made the headlines for Leverkusen in the absence of Kai Havertz, with Florian Wirtz becoming the youngest goalscorer in Bundesliga history.

Wirtz, who only made his top-flight debut last month, supplanted former Dortmund midfielder Nuri Sahin when he bagged Leverkusen’s consolation goal in the final seconds at 17 years and 34 days old.

“We already knew he was a huge talent, that’s why he has played before,” said Leverkusen coach Peter Bosz.

Emre cans Sancho after rallying Dortmund

Jadon Sancho has been heavily criticised for having a haircut without any protective equipment. PHOTO: POOL/AFP / Lars BARON

Emre Can kept Borussia Dortmund’s faint hopes of winning the title alive with the only goal in a 1-0 win over dogged Hertha Berlin, and quickly tore a strip off young gun Jadon Sancho following the England winger’s haircut controversy.

Can, who struck in the 58th minute to keep Dortmund seven points behind Bayern with four games to play, said Sancho needed to be “more grown up” after being pictured having a haircut with neither the 20-year-old nor the hairdresser wearing any personal protective equipment.

“We need to guide Jadon a bit. He can’t afford to make mistakes like that in the future, and we can always talk to him about that as a team,” said Can.

Mischa Zverev returns to JOALI BEING to host tennis workshops in August

Published

on

JOALI BEING invites German tennis professional, Mischa Zverev, to host tennis workshops between 9th and 19th August 2024. Young guests are welcome to join the Ace Academy workshops this Summer, where they can learn to become tennis pros through a variety of class levels that focus on the fundamentals of tennis all the way up to exciting tennis matches. Zverev will also host a tennis workshop for teenagers from the local community, supporting youngsters with diabetes as part of the Alexander Zverev Foundation.

Mischa Zverev had achieved a career-high ATP singles ranking of world No. 25. At the 2017 Australian Open, Zverev defeated world No. 1 Andy Murray in four sets. Zverev began playing tennis at the age of two with his father, Alexander, a former ATP pro and his coach from who he drew inspiration. Zverev is the elder brother of Alexander Zverev, who was ranked by the ATP as high as world No. 2. Together, they were the first brothers to reach 3R at the same Grand Slam event since Byron and Wayne Black in the 1998 Australian Open.

Since JOALI BEING opened its doors in late 2021, the wellbeing island has continuously strived to support and inspire local communities. In November 2022, the Zverev brothers visited JOALI BEING as part of tennis star Aleksander Zverev’s recovery journey from a past injury. Together, they hosted tennis workshops for guests and children from a local neighbouring island, supporting youngsters with diabetes. The Alexander Zverev Foundation had then been launched to help young people with diabetes to avoid limiting themselves because of the condition. The foundation particularly supports children with type 1 diabetes and aims to help prevent type 2 diabetes by encouraging a healthy and active lifestyle. Tennis pro Dominik Hrbaty to conduct training sessions at Sirru Fen Fushi Maldives

Published

on

Sirru Fen Fushi – Private Lagoon Resort has announced the arrival of tennis legend Dominik Hrbaty for an exclusive series of training sessions at their luxurious island retreat in collaboration with LUX Tennis Private Coaching Academy. From 6th August to 14th August 2024, guests at this breathtaking Maldivian resort will have the unique opportunity to train personally with Hrbaty, benefiting from his exceptional skills and expertise in the sport.

Born on April 1, 1978, in Slovakia, Dominik Hrbaty is celebrated worldwide for his illustrious career as a professional tennis player. Throughout his tenure on the ATP tour, Hrbaty achieved a highest singles ranking of 12 and doubles ranking of 14, capturing the hearts of tennis enthusiasts with 6 career singles titles and 2 doubles titles. His remarkable achievements include victories at prestigious tournaments such as San Marino, Prague, Auckland, Adelaide, and Marseille, among others.
